Quick Assessment

This adaptation of the classic Sleeping Beauty tale is suitable for children aged 5 and up, offering a gentle introduction to fairy tales with themes of magic and bravery. The story includes mild peril but is presented in a way that is appropriate for middle-grade readers, supported by a read-along CD to enhance engagement.
